    What to do if raster engraving appears sharp on both ends but fuzzy in the middle on Universal Laser Systems X-660?
    • A
      Amber JonesAug 17, 2025
      If you notice that the raster engraving appears sharp on both ends but fuzzy in the middle on your Universal Laser Systems Cutter, it could be due to several reasons: * The laser system might be dirty. Clean all optics, rails, bearings, and belts. * Something might be loose. Check the X-axis bearings, drive gear, idler pulley, belt, and optics. * The system may need tuning. Run the “Tuning” feature in the printer driver. * The X-axis belt and/or drive gear might be worn. Replace the belt and/or drive gear and run the “Tuning” feature. * The laser tube might be faulty. Replace the laser tube.

    Why fine detail is missing when raster engraving on Universal Laser Systems X-660 Cutter?
    • C
      Christopher OlsonAug 28, 2025
      If you're missing fine details like serifs or thin lines when raster engraving with your Universal Laser Systems Cutter, it might be due to: * The speed being too fast for the material. Try slowing down the engraving speed. * The laser not responding to low duty-cycle, high-speed engraving. Run the enhancement feature in the printer driver. * The system being out of focus. Refocus. * The system needing tuning. Run the “Tuning” feature in the printer driver. * The laser spot size being too big. Use a shorter focal length lens.

    Why vertical or diagonal background pattern appears when raster engraving on Universal Laser Systems X-660?
    • A
      Alicia MahoneySep 1, 2025
      If you observe a vertical or diagonal background pattern while raster engraving large areas or amounts of material with your Universal Laser Systems Cutter, it could be due to: * A dirty laser system. Clean all optics, rails, bearings and belts. * Loose motion system components. Check the X-axis bearings, belt, and optics. * Worn or damaged X-axis bearings. Replace the X-axis bearings. * Worn or damaged X-axis rail. Replace the X-axis arm.

    Why horizontal background pattern appears when raster engraving on Universal Laser Systems Cutter?
    • C
      crystal56Sep 5, 2025
      If a horizontal background pattern appears when raster engraving large areas or amounts of material on your Universal Laser Systems Cutter, it could be caused by: * A dirty laser system. Clean all optics, rails, bearings and belts. * The laser being too cold or hot. Ensure the ambient temperature is within specifications. * A faulty laser tube. Replace the laser tube.

    Why engraving appears “halftoned” when using colors other than black on Universal Laser Systems X-660?
    • S
      Sharon Clark PhDSep 9, 2025
      If the engraving appears “halftoned” and not solidly filled when using colors other than black on your Universal Laser Systems Cutter, it may be because the graphics, graphic software, graphic software setup, color palette, monitor display colors, or driver settings have changed. Check to see what has changed and refer to the “Computerized Controls” manual to properly set up the graphics software. Also, check the driver settings.
